This inn nestles in the peaceful village of Monkton Combe, surrounded by picturesque hills and valleys. Recently refurbished accommodation houses 7 luxury bedrooms with bathrooms or showers. There are 5 doubles, one twin and one single room. The pub offers an informal area to relax with a drink or dine. Menus are changed regularly and include bar snacks, light lunches and a la carte selections. Local ingredients are used where possible. You can relax with a drink by the open fire or in the garden. Our 2 buildings were originally constructed by William Harold, a carpenter, who built a house and workshop around 1750. In 1871, William Harold III converted the house into a public house and in 1981, the workshops were converted into bed and breakfast accommodation. Marlborough House is an enchanting, small establishment owned and operated by Peter Moore in a friendly and informal style. This large and impressive stone Victorian house has well-proportioned, spacious rooms which are all furnished with antiques to create that individual period atmosphere. Each room has a digital flat-screen television with multiple Freeview channels and free wi-fi facilities. Built in 1867, Marlborough House is conveniently situated for all of Bath's major attractions, such as the famous Royal Crescent, Circus, Assembly Rooms, Guildhall, Roman Baths and Thermae Spa.
